    I am dealing with melanoma (stage 3C), only I didn't catch mine in time and it has spread to some lymph nodes. I have had 3 removed already and go back under the knife next Thursday. I also have to do immunotherapy twice a month for a year. I am not going to post any pics but my left leg is pretty jacked up with scars. One is about 14" long down my inner thigh and two other incisions up by my groin. I am having problems with a seroma that developed in the area of the lymph node removal.

    I was one that used to think "it's just skin cancer" then I learned it's not all created equally. Melanoma can be serious stuff.
